The Bruhre are a nonhuman Imperial race originating on Corve (Daibei 1729).
Physiology & Environment (Ecology)
The Bruhre are a massive, hexapodal race who themselves are accustomed to a high atmospheric sulfur content (they find the tainted atmosphere of Loren (Reaver's Deep 2311) breathable, but rather bland and tasteless). Their body chemistry is such as to permit them to eat the plants and animals of Loren with relish; humans find such food highly poisonous.
Culture & Society (Ethnology)
The Bruhre are a complex and often unfathomable race, bound to a life of ritual and ceremony.
They are also a remarkably intolerant race, and outsiders are expected to comply with their ways totally. For this reason, the Bruhre usually are isolated from the mainstream of other Imperial cultures.
Government & Politics (Leadership)
They have complicated laws covering almost every aspect of their lives; it is said that a Bruhre can go for days on end and never say, do, or think a single thing that is not strictly regulated by law and custom.
